Robust k-means Clustering-based High-speed Barcode Decoding Method to Blur and Illumination Variation  

Kim, Geun-Jun (Department of Electronic Engineering, Dong-A University)
Cho, Hosang (Department of Electronic Engineering, Dong-A University)
Kang, Bongsoon (Department of Electronic Engineering, Dong-A University)
Abstract
In this paper presents Robust k-means clustering-based high-speed bar code decoding method to blur and lighting. for fast operation speed and robust decoding to blur, proposed method uses adaptive local threshold binarization methods that calculate threshold value by dividing blur region and a non-blurred region. Also, in order to prevent decoding fail from the noise, decoder based on k-means clustering algorithm is implemented using area data summed pixel width line of the same number of element. Results of simulation using samples taken at various worst case environment, the average success rate of proposed method is 98.47%. it showed the highest decoding success rate among the three comparison programs.
